Nhấn
- Người đó sẽ bỏ ngón tay của họ ra, kích hoạt onPressOut, sau đó là onPress.
- Nếu một người để ngón tay của họ lâu hơn 500 mili giây trước khi gỡ bỏ nó, onLongPress sẽ được kích hoạt. (onPressOut vẫn sẽ kích hoạt khi họ bỏ ngón tay ra.)
hitSlop là gì?
hitSlop. Điều này xác định khoảng cách mà thao tác chạm của bạn có thể bắt đầu từ nútĐiều này được thêm vào nút nhấnRetentionOffset khi di chuyển khỏi nút. Vùng chạm không bao giờ vượt quá giới hạn của chế độ xem chính và chỉ số Z của các chế độ xem anh chị em luôn được ưu tiên nếu một lần chạm chạm đến hai chế độ xem chồng lên nhau.
Bạn sử dụng TouchableHighlight trong React Native như thế nào?
React Native - TouchableHighlight
- Step1 - Tạo tệp. Chúng tôi đã làm điều này trong các chương trước của chúng tôi. Chúng ta sẽ tạo src / components / home / TouchableHighlight. …
- Bước 2 - Logic. Đây là thành phần vùng chứa. Chúng tôi đang chuyển chức năng buttonPressed như một chỗ dựa. …
- Bước 3 - Trình bày. Thành phần này là nút của chúng tôi.
Bạn sử dụng một nút trong phản ứng như thế nào?
Đầu tiên, chúng ta phải nhập thành phần nút từ React Native.
Các bước tạo Nút:
- Viết và xuất mã để tạo nút và đưa nó vào một thành phần có thể tái sử dụng.
- Nhập thành phần đó vào Ứng dụng. tệp js.
- Đặt nút đó trong tệp của bạn giống như bất kỳ thành phần nào khác.
- Thêm một số kiểu trong tệp nút.
Bạn gọi các hàm onPress trong React Native như thế nào?
functionName trong đạo cụ. xuất lớp mặc định mainScreen mở rộng Thành phần {handleClick==> {// some code} render {return ({this. handleClick; // lệnh gọi thông thường như vani javascript, nhưng sử dụng toán tử này}} / >)};